Casual Video editing I'd just go with the 2400g. You won't get much better performance until you step it up to a better GPU if the programs even allows for GPU acceleration. Also the 3400g requires either an expensive X570 board or one of the new b450s which I'm not sure on availability. Whereas the 2400g will work on any b450 board. Also get 16GB of 3200 RAM, oh and get 2x8GB sticks not 1x16.
